Transaction 31fc15e30c711144ed04d65aabc7d9f3bade640cf323cf9428efc1c28d372d30

1 Input
2 Outputs
  • 31fc15e30c711144ed04d65aabc7d9f3bade640cf323cf9428efc1c28d372d30:0
  • value  77923
    address  32Z615xiTYLWnN2LhFnrpSDxDcqkWXyuz6
  • 31fc15e30c711144ed04d65aabc7d9f3bade640cf323cf9428efc1c28d372d30:1
  • value  30019437
    address  bc1qju6qmrq5cvdtw9va30da8jycagvj30ygys7k28